基于阶次跟踪和BP网络的齿轮箱故障模式识别

摘    要:在对齿轮箱的原始振动信号进行时域采样的基础上,利用小波包分析对其进行消噪,然后对得到的数据进行角域重采样,得到基于阶次跟踪的采样信号,再对该信号进行特征参量提取,最后利用BP网络对得到的故障特征参量集进行模式识别。该方法能够避免传统分析方法中难以克服的“频率模糊”现象,对于瞬态信号有较好的分析处理能力,是对传统频谱分析法的有力补充。

Fault Mode Identification of Gearbox Based on Order Tracking and BP Network

Abstract:Based on time domain sampling on the originality vibration signal of the gearbox,which has been eliminated the confusion of noises by using the wavelet analysis,then the outcomes are resampled in angle domain,at last the sampling data based on the order tracking are received.The fault character parameters are extracted from the signals,and then the character parameters collection are identified with BP network.The methods can avoid effectively the "frequency smear"phenomenon,which cannot be solved with the traditional frequency spectrum method.The result proves that the method has better abililty to analyze and dispose instantaneous signals and the order tracking analysis is a trenchant supplement for traditional spectrum analysis.
